Output fcb730bcbebac73faafc8a8c1b101b27ae7ad6df7512e36ac9caa39c5cde5b83:143

value
72265
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e21bac50fffa99fd87e76d0332ee7b1705398a3bd4fb7a61001ef40164f1ea17
address
bc1pugd6c58ll2vlmpl8d5pn9mnmzuznnz3m6nah5cgqrm6qze83agts3ey69m
transaction
fcb730bcbebac73faafc8a8c1b101b27ae7ad6df7512e36ac9caa39c5cde5b83
confirmations
23212
spent
true